The most famous battle in the Old Testament was not fought between two armies, but instead between two men. In this teaching on 1 Samuel 17, the Philistines set up a nearby camp opposite Israel, where their champion giant Goliath emerges twice daily to taunt the Israelite army with a one-on-one representative challenge, as he defies “the armies of the living God.” David, a young shepherd who is sent by his father with food supplies for his three older brothers at the front, arrives at the battlefield just as Goliath issues the challenge again and is ready by faith to accept the fight. The account contrasts man’s focus on outward appearances with inwardly trusting in God’s presence and power, a principle for believers today facing spiritual battles.
